Sha256: 4e26c2e32724531d32efec304528090260469bfd6b3cc0014cf2c5625774de66

Contents?: true

Size: 639 Bytes

Versions: 7

Compression:

Stored size: 639 Bytes

Contents

# frozen_string_literal: true

Capybara::SpecHelper.spec '#frame_title', requires: [:frames] do
  before do
    @session.visit('/within_frames')
  end

  it "should return the title in a frame" do
    @session.within_frame("frameOne") do
      expect(@session.driver.frame_title).to eq 'This is the title of frame one'
    end
  end

  it "should return the title in FrameTwo" do
    @session.within_frame("frameTwo") do
      expect(@session.driver.frame_title).to eq 'This is the title of frame two'
    end
  end

  it "should return the title in the main frame" do
    expect(@session.driver.frame_title).to eq 'With Frames'
  end
end

Version data entries

7 entries across 7 versions & 2 rubygems

Version Path
tdiary-5.0.9 vendor/bundle/gems/capybara-3.2.1/lib/capybara/spec/session/frame/frame_title_spec.rb
capybara-3.3.1 lib/capybara/spec/session/frame/frame_title_spec.rb
capybara-3.3.0 lib/capybara/spec/session/frame/frame_title_spec.rb
capybara-3.2.1 lib/capybara/spec/session/frame/frame_title_spec.rb
capybara-3.2.0 lib/capybara/spec/session/frame/frame_title_spec.rb
capybara-3.1.1 lib/capybara/spec/session/frame/frame_title_spec.rb
capybara-3.1.0 lib/capybara/spec/session/frame/frame_title_spec.rb